I think he was! It was pretty expensive IIRC. But as many wifi stats are more for central heating and 110V circuits. There isn't much options for the millivolt/24V controlled pellet stoves........... Another fella made a relay array(box) that used a 110V stat that turned on a 24v relay to control the 24V/millivolt stoves. Worked pretty decent from what I heard.
